Digit Properties

The digits of -692930 sum to 29, and its digital root (the single-digit value obtained by repeatedly summing digits) is 2. The number -692930 has 6 digits in its decimal representation. Digit sums are fundamental to divisibility tests: a number is divisible by 3 if and only if its digit sum is divisible by 3, and the same holds for divisibility by 9. The digital root, also known as the repeated digital sum, has applications in casting out nines — a centuries-old technique for verifying arithmetic calculations.

Cryptographic Hashes

When the string “-692930” is passed through standard cryptographic hash functions, the results are: MD5: c7460bbf17962523a8fe3946cfbaf52b, SHA-1: c9e430a16285cde2513d5cfc456c413bf8edf935, SHA-256: 047acbfc9dfa32bafdcadf7c1c88ce111013c05b3f1590ffa8b4cf2e309f1d56, and SHA-512: e5330608ca6e13741f372d041253366989b755f9f46142db6a0eebebcc62a2a0796603606d78dd5f825af29f8338ac45cd493672340680e2dc582d12056d24f9. Cryptographic hashes are one-way functions that produce a fixed-size output from any input. They are used for data integrity verification (detecting file corruption or tampering), password storage (storing hashes instead of plaintext passwords), digital signatures, blockchain technology (Bitcoin uses SHA-256), and content addressing (Git uses SHA-1 to identify objects).
